This element allows you to define a time period during which the form can be filled out, as well as limits on the number of submissions. It also allows custom messages to be shown to users before the form starts, after it ends, or when the maximum submissions are reached.

Options and How They Work:

  1. Start date / End date

    • Defines the dates during which users can submit the form.

    • Start date: the date when the form becomes active.

    • End date: the date when the form is no longer active.

  2. Start time / End time

    • Specifies the exact time the form becomes active and ends each day within the selected date range.

    • Can use 12-hour or 24-hour format depending on settings.

  3. Number of allowed submissions

    • Limits the total number of form submissions.

    • For example, “100” means only the first 100 submissions will be accepted.

  4. Messages

    • Before start date message – message displayed to users before the form is active (e.g., “Form will open soon”).

    • After end date message – message displayed when the form is past the end date (e.g., “Form submission period has ended”).

    • Submission closed message – message displayed when the maximum number of submissions is reached (e.g., “No more submissions allowed”).




How the Element Works in Practice:

  1. Before the form becomes active, users see the Before start date message.

  2. When the start date and time are reached, the form becomes available for submission.

  3. If the form passes the End date or End time, users see the After end date message and cannot submit.

  4. If the maximum number of submissions is reached before the end date, users see the Submission closed message and the form is closed.
